Sublethal Toxicity Of Microcystis And Microcystin-Lr In Fish, Emily Dawn Rogers
Sublethal Toxicity Of Microcystis And Microcystin-Lr In Fish, Emily Dawn Rogers
Doctoral Dissertations
The occurrence of blooms of toxic cyanobacteria in freshwater environments is a global ecological and public health concern. Species of Microcystis are of particular importance because blooms occur in many freshwater environments throughout the world and microcystin toxin concentrations can exceed World Health Organization advisory levels. While microcystin has been associated with fish kills, sublethal effects of chronic exposure at environmentally relevant concentrations are relatively unknown. The objective of this research was to evaluate toxicity of microcystin and Microcystis in fish during all life history stages.
